Donald J. O’Connor, 58, of Hazlet passed away Friday, April 26th at Bayshore Medical Center. Born in Brooklyn, NY, Donald attained his Bachelor of Business Administration from Pace University and his MBA from St. John’s University. He retired as the Chief Compliance Officer for The Benchmark Company, NY. Donald was a parishioner at St. Benedict …
